Family vehicles have to do more than look good in the driveway. They need to handle school schedules, hockey bags, groceries, visiting relatives, weekend errands, and the kind of weather that can change quickly in Edmonton. That is why the 2026 Volkswagen Atlas stands out as one of the most practical Volkswagen choices for busy Alberta households.
The Atlas is Volkswagen's biggest SUV, and it leans into that role with seven-passenger seating, standard 4MOTION all-wheel drive, a turbocharged 2.0L TSI engine, and the kind of cargo flexibility that makes daily family life easier. If you want a three-row SUV that feels built around real routines, the Atlas is worth putting at the top of your list.
The first reason families look at the Atlas is space. West Edmonton Volkswagen highlights seven-passenger capacity, while Volkswagen Canada notes available captain's chairs on select trims for shoppers who prefer a six-seat layout. That flexibility matters when you are balancing kids, car seats, grandparents, teammates, and friends.
The Atlas also gives passengers real separation between rows. It is not just about adding seats; it is about making those seats useful. For Edmonton families who spend time driving across the city, heading to practices, or loading up for weekends outside town, that extra breathing room can make a big difference.

Volkswagen Canada lists up to 2,735 L of cargo space in the 2026 Atlas with the seats folded down. That is the kind of number that matters when your vehicle has to carry more than people. Hockey gear, strollers, school bags, Costco runs, luggage, camping bins, and home-project supplies all need room.
For many households, the Atlas feels useful because it gives you options. Keep all three rows up for passenger days, fold space down when cargo takes priority, or use the cabin in different ways depending on the week. That flexibility is the heart of a good family SUV.
Every 2026 Atlas in Canada comes with 4MOTION all-wheel drive. In Edmonton, that is more than a winter talking point. It helps provide confidence through snow, rain, gravel, construction zones, and weekend drives where conditions are not always predictable. Proper tires still matter, but 4MOTION gives the Atlas the year-round confidence families expect from a serious SUV.
The Atlas also brings a turbocharged 2.0L TSI engine with 269 horsepower and 273 lb-ft of torque, paired with an 8-speed automatic transmission. That combination gives the Atlas smooth, useful power for city driving and highway travel.

The 2026 Atlas is also rated for up to 5,000 lbs of braked towing capacity when properly equipped. That gives families room to think beyond the school-week routine: small trailers, recreational gear, weekend projects, and summer trips may all be part of the ownership picture.
Inside, available features such as heated and ventilated front seats, a heated steering wheel, three-zone climate control, ambient lighting, and a panoramic sunroof help make the Atlas feel comfortable for daily driving and longer travel alike.
